Who needs a safety chuck:

01
Manufacturers: Safety chucks are commonly used in various manufacturing industries. They are essential for securing rolls or spools of materials such as paper, plastic, fabric, and metal during production processes.
02
Printers: Printers often use safety chucks to hold paper rolls or spools in place while printing. This ensures the paper feeds smoothly and prevents any misalignments or accidents that could damage the prints.
03
Packaging companies: Safety chucks are crucial for packaging companies that work with rolls or spools of films, foils, or tapes. They help maintain proper tension and prevent the materials from unraveling or unwinding during packaging operations.
04
Converting industries: Converting industries, such as those involved in cutting, slitting, or laminating materials, rely on safety chucks to secure the rolls or spools being processed. This ensures accuracy, precision, and safety during the conversion processes.
